See below: A sinus cyst may develop as a result of a sinus infection. To relive sinus headaches you should make sure there is no underlying allergy. Skin testing would be helpful. Medicines to reduce a sinus headache/allergies include steroid nasal sprays, antihistamines, mucinex, (guaifenesin) decongestants if there is no high blood pressure, and saline sprays.
